I happen to seal matte porcelain tile & the grout. Some sealers are better than others. More important is to keep the floor maintained with proper cleaning products & techniques.

Unglazed porcelain tile contain micro fissures, that collect dirt, and over time darken in the areas of high traffic patterns. I recommend using a quality neutral cleaner (they usually contain dirt surfacants), and changing the water when it becomes cloudy.
